**Visitor Policy — Shared Lab, Fennwick Wing**

Reception staff should note that Lab 3 is shared between the Halloran Instruments team and the neighbouring Brightmoor group, so visitors for either team must be announced to both lab leads before escort. Visitors wear the blue lanyard, are accompanied throughout, and may not photograph benches. Escorts should confirm the day's occupancy board first. To admit an escorted visitor through the lab airlock, use the shared-access door code below.

turnstile pass: bdg-QU-7

Ticket: Slimmed image breaks runtime on Pellarc build agents.

Repro steps:
1. Build the hollowed image with the strip-layers profile enabled.
2. Push to the staging registry and deploy to the canary pool.
3. Container exits with a missing shared-library error within ten seconds.

Expected: parity with the full image. Actual: crash loop. Suspect the trim step removes the resolver libs. To pull the failing image from the staging registry, authenticate with the token below.

session JWT of tawip-kajog = eyJhbGciOiJIUzI1NiIsInR5cCI6IkpXVCJ9.eyJzdWIiOiI2dKYGGIn0.afsnASii

**Alert: FeedCheck Validator Failure Spike**

This alert fires when the Murmurcast feed validator rejects more than 5% of podcast feeds in a 15-minute window. Common causes are malformed episode enclosures or an upstream schema change from a hosting partner. Check the validator dashboard first, then the recent deploy log for Murmurcast ingest. If the spike persists beyond 30 minutes, escalate by email.

pager mailbox: holius@nelvrogrid.internal

All credit and debit operations are now idempotent via a per-transaction nonce, and ledger entries are append-only with tamper-evident hashing. Manual adjustments require dual authorization and are logged with the approver recorded. Reconciliation jobs were moved to an isolated service account with read-only access to member profiles. Audit export format is unchanged. Security review of the hashing scheme and adjustment workflow was completed and signed off by the person named below.

account owner for hahig-fahag: Pelael Istax Novys